The video discusses endemic species, which are animals that live only in specific territories. Examples include the blue-billed curassow in Colombia and the Patagonia frog in Argentina. Endemism refers to species with limited geographic boundaries. Megadiverse countries, home to many endemic species, are crucial for biodiversity. Endemic species are vital for ecosystem health but are vulnerable to extinction due to habitat destruction and other threats. Conservation efforts are urgent to preserve these unique species and their habitats.
